    Almost Perfect

    |
    Tech Insider Network Member
    Posted .
    This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.

    I am slowly Googlifying my home. I have a first gen Google Home Hub (or Nest or Nest Hub? Not sure what they call it anymore--but the one with a screen and no camera) that I love. We keep it in the kitchen and use it for all sorts of daily updates and to do smart home functions like "Watch FX on the Big TV" and "Turn off the living room lamp" and "Is it going to snow in Chicago tomorrow?" and "Shuffle my Pearl Jam mix on the stereo." Because I have grown accustomed to voice commands, it can be frustrating when I am on the second level of our house without a smart device. This is where the Google Nest Mini Gen 2 comes into play for us. We put one the bedroom for convenience and music. (I know...Google is always listening but I was comfortable with it given the device does not have a camera.) Now I have the luxury of asking all the "what is the forecast tomorrow, play music in the bedroom, give me news headlines, turn on the living room lamp" commands upstairs without the glow of a screen or the invasion of a camera lens. The Good: - The mini is almost the perfect size and price - It is very responsive; quick with info - It is touch sensitive for functions like volume - Audio quality is decent and full-bodied for its size and sounds much better when projected forward (when on a wall) versus upward (on a table) - Volume levels are solid allowing this device to pump out quite a bit of sound - Setup was insanely easy--possibly because I already had a hub and assistant configured. For setup, all I had to do was plug it in, wait for a prompt, and "name" the device through my phone app. - There is a physical switch to disable the microphone - You can use it to place a Duo call - Fully integrated with other Nest/Google Assistant enabled devices in the house so you can send commands anywhere The Not So Good and/or Wishlist: - Why not a USB charger/plug, Google? Again, another proprietary plug which means if I lose it or it shorts out, I can't simply swap cables and power sources. - Once you've heard the sound on a wall (vs. table) you'll have to run to the store to buy a screw and drywall anchor because it really does sound better wall mounted. - Only "dots" on the fabric display. I wish there was a way for them to show an optional analog clock/temperature display through the fabric so it could replace the clock in the bedroom. Obviously you can used voice commands "Hey Googs, what time is it?" or "Hey Googs, set an alarm for 7a" but there are times when talking to the device (like the middle of the night and you want to know what time it is but your spouse is sound asleep) isn't practical for time/alarm setting functions. Overall: Great little device at a very good MSRP. This is a wonderful way to get yourself (or a family member) started with Google Assistant. It is a perfect complement to your home if you already use the Google Assistant or have an existing Google Nest device. Personally, I look forward to learning how to use my mini better for phone/app calls. The only drawback for me is the plug not being USB-C but that doesn't make this device any less spectacular. Now to buy one for the garage and the basement...
